On Mon, 2014-01-27 at 12:21 +0200, Ilan Peer wrote:
> It is assumed that such restrictions are enforced by user space.
> Furthermore, it is assumed, that if the conditions that allowed for
> the operation of the GO on such a channel change, i.e., the station
> interface disconnected from the AP, it is the responsibility of user
> space to evacuate the GO from the channel.
For the latter here, don't we need some sort of flag with userspace
saying "trust me, I know what I'm doing"? Or put another way - how does
this not make us break compliance when running with old versions of
wpa_supplicant?
